## Service Accounts — Wiki RBAC

Our Fernpage wiki uses role-based access: readers, editors, and space admins. Automation runs under the svc-fernpage-bot account, which holds editor rights only in the Docs space. New team members should never reuse personal tokens for scripts. For the bot's calls to the internal Pagesync API, use the key below.

service key, kagep-yafop: qvz23-ZKPHptIdEFAcWdmbBSRvIiM

Handover note — R. Calloway to J. Brent

Records team: the sealed-bid envelope for the Ostermill Depot tender is in the grey transit pouch, locked, key in drawer two. Do not open; bid closes Friday noon. Log it under the active tenders register and note the seal number unchanged on receipt. Courier collects tomorrow at 09:00 from the front counter. The hand-over instruction for the courier is stated below.

courier memo of yajef-bajep: the frawyn jordor courier leaves the norwyn ledger at gate 2781 under passcode 330769

# Every delivery gets at-least-once semantics with exponential backoff
# and full jitter. We never retry on 4xx except 408 and 429; those
# plus all 5xx and connect timeouts go back on the queue. After the
# retry budget is exhausted, the event lands in the dead-letter store
# for manual replay via the Cindertrace console. Backoff is capped so
# a flapping endpoint can't pin a worker. Per-endpoint circuit
# breaking sits above this layer and is configured elsewhere.
# The tuning constants are defined below.

constants for yaduf-fahag:
BUDGETS = {
    "kelix": 528,
    "briwyn": 734,
}

TICKET-4417: Export retries failing on staging. The Marblequay export worker retries failed batches against the wrong queue because staging copied prod's env template verbatim. Fix: point EXPORT_RETRY_QUEUE at the staging broker and bump EXPORT_MAX_ATTEMPTS to 5. Reviewer note: diff only touches env config, no code. The retry worker also needs its signing credential set in the env file, on the following line.

env line for fajop-taguf: VAULT_KEY20=82a8caa7b14c704c3638

Hey team — quick note for the newer folks: the Marloway inventory reconciliation job now runs at 02:00 instead of midnight to dodge the warehouse sync. Nothing else changed, same alerts, same dashboard. Shout in the channel if counts look off tomorrow. The build token for tonight's run is below.

build token for tawif-bahip: htk31_68bba16e1afabfef4ecc69408c06f16